Origin, Meaning, And History Of Ryder

Ryder is a gender-neutral name of English origin. It is believed to be an occupational surname derived from the Old English term ridere, meaning ‘mounted warrior’ or ‘messenger.’ The name could have several other meanings, including ‘horseman,’ ‘rider,’ and ‘knight.’ Hence, the name Ryder exudes strength, bravery, and courage.

It is pronounced as RIE-der. Some other variant names such as Ryan and Riley have contributed to the popularity of Ryder.

The name Ryder can be used both as a surname and a given name. Many notable individuals share this surname. Albert Pinkham Ryder is an American painter known for his allegorical works and seascapes that are characterized by their poetic and moody nature. Another example is Mitch Ryder, an American musician who has been actively recording music for over four decades and produced more than 25 albums. Winona Ryder is an American actress who has made a name for herself in the entertainment industry, earning numerous accolades such as a Golden Globe Award and a Screen Actors Guild Award.

Ryder Windham is an American science fiction author who penned more than 60 Star Wars books. Ryder Matos is a Brazilian professional footballer who plays as a winger and forward for Serie B club Perugia. Ryder Hesjedal is a Canadian retired professional racing cyclist, who won silver medals at the 1998 Junior, 2001 Under-23, and Elite world championships in mountain biking.

The name Ryder finds mention in popular culture as well. choice in various forms of media. Ryder is a character in the comic Skrull Kill Krew. Ryder Callahan is a character from the CBS soap opera The Young and the Restless. In the Canadian animated preschool TV series PAW Patrol, Ryder is the main human character. Ryder is the protagonist in Kazuo Ishiguro’s novel The Unconsoled. In video games, Dead Island features a character named Ryder White. Mr. Ryder is the main character in Charles W. Chesnutt’s short story The Wife of His Youth and is portrayed as biracial.

4. Is Ryder a popular baby name?

Ryder is quite a popular name. In 2021, 3403 babies were given this name in the US. It has been in use consistently since the early 2000s (1). Clearly, Ryder is a trendy name choice for your child.

5. What celebrity has a son named Ryder?

American actress Kate Hudson has a son named Ryder Robinson. As of 2022, he is 19 years old.

6. Are there any potential nicknames for someone named Ryder?

Ryder is a rather short name, which makes it difficult to shorten it further into a nickname. However, Ry, Rye, and Rye-Rye are some adorable nicknames you can use for Ryder. You can also use these as inspiration to make a special nickname for your child.
